Synthesis of [1-14C] palmitic acid

Description
The synthesis of [1-14C] palmitic acid via Grignard Reaction is reported. The carbon-C14 dioxide was liberated by dropping sulfuric acid onto barium carbonate-C14. The yield of [1-14C] palmitic acid was 44.8%. A radiochemical purity of more than 99.5% was determined by HPLC and the product was proved to be free of impurity by TLC
